Q: Is 120,267,215 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 120,267,215 is a composite number.

Why is 120,267,215 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 120,267,215 can be evenly divided by 1 5 24,053,443 and 120,267,215, with no remainder.

Since 120,267,215 cannot be divided by just 1 and 120,267,215, it is a composite number.
